Hi All
Is it possible to write a brain that will latch when pressing a button to open the chuck on a lathe and stay open. You will have to interlock it with the spindle so you can not open it while the spindle is turning. When pressing the button again it should close the chuck again.
Thanks
CJ
-
Yes you can, but it is a pain in the butt, the Latching is "Broken" in Brains.........
so you can do that in macro pump instead. User INPUT4 and OUTPUT4 and UserDRO 2000
I.e.
'macropump.m1s
If Not(GetOEMLED(164)) and Not(GetOEMLED(165)) and IsActive(INPUT4) and (GetUserDRO(2000) = 0) then
ActivateSignal(OUTPUT4)
SetUserDRO(2000,1)
end if
If Not(GetOEMLED(164)) and Not(GetOEMLED(165)) and IsActive(INPUT4) and (GetUserDRO(2000) = 1) then
DeActivateSignal(OUTPUT4)
SetUserDRO(2000,0)
end if
'scott

leds 164 and 165 are the CW and CCW spindle running LEDs, Udro 2000 is just a random dro i picked in a high range to make sure it
does not interfere with any of your wizard ranges....
In mach Even if LEDs and DROs DONT exist on the screen, they are still there, they are there all the time.
So when you go spindle CW LED 164 will Be ON weather it is on your screen or not........
